Output fb62d56c003df5aa8700a28c75bd86daaa2dc873892d72da56a8e398edeb4bd1:0

value
8715464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8fdaca115def25c6cb3a35de9e6a33047c6d939 OP_EQUAL
address
3Nvxaef4pjQp1bHWfJVYeUwHf2cdpr1E22
transaction
fb62d56c003df5aa8700a28c75bd86daaa2dc873892d72da56a8e398edeb4bd1
confirmations
355644
spent
true